首页 > TAG信息列表 > Day6
Day6 ——自制操作系统
分割源文件 如果graphic.c也想使用naskfunc.nas的函数,就必须要写上“void io_out8(int port, int data); ”这种函数声明。虽然这都已经写在bootpack.c里了,但编译器在编译graphic.c时,根本不知道有bootpack.c存在修改Makefile 完整代码 OBJS_BOOTPACK = bootpack.obj naskfuday6_自我总结
一、回顾 方法 定义: 访问修饰符 返回值类型 方法的名称(参数列表){ 方法体; return 返回值; } 调用: 直接书写方法名,就可以调用 调用语法:方法的名称() 调用方式:赋值调用 打印调用 直接调用 注意点: 定义的注意事项: a.方法定义的时候,不能进行相互嵌套 b.方法没有「2017 山东一轮集训 Day6」子序列
复盘 \(\color{black}{\text{c}}\color{red}{\text{yx}}\) 讲的题,我是不会告诉你我不知道他网名的。 这可以来一手反复鞭尸( Description 区间本质不同子序列,母串长度 \(n\) ,询问 \(q\) 次,字符集大小 \(|\sum|\) 。 \(n,\ q\leq 10 ^ 5,\ |\sum| \leq 9\) Analysis 本来还有一个区暑假集训Day6 B(带花树)
题目链接在这里:B (codeforces.com) 答案要求两女夹一男的匹配数,很显然不能用一般的二分图匹配去做,但是这既然是个匹配问题,题目是人出出来的,很显然还是需要转化成我们平时做的那种匹配。所以我们考虑把男生拆开拆成两个点,然后跑一般图匹配。最后拿匹配数减去男生人数就是结果。这就面试题day6
招银网络 自我介绍 实习项目的具体情况 ES的具体操作 Redis的常用数据结构 如何对用户画像标签做缓存 ArrayList、Linkedlist 底层 数组 双向链表 不同步 线程不安全 数组扩容 HashMap、HashTable 是否线程安全 效率 空值 链表散列+红黑树 SpringCloud的具体暑假集训Day6 K(线段树模型)
题目链接在这里:Problem - K - Codeforces 经过观察可以发现会见骑士结束的时间点可以表示成一个式子c_x=max(t_i+sigma(d_i+...d_x)) (i=1...x) 只需要把 t_i 离散化出来,这就是跟上一个一样的经典线段树模型。 码力要加强啊!写的时间太长了! 1 #include "bits/stdc++.h" 2 #defin软件测试day6
一.测试计划 定义:⼀个叙述了预定的测试活动的范围、途径、资源及进度安排的⽂档。它确认了 测试项、被测特征、测试任务、⼈员安排以及任何偶发事件的⻛险。 1.1测试计划内容 包含了产品概述、测试区域/测试范围(测试项)、 测试⽬标(被测 特征)、测试优先级、测试配置/测试资源<硬件、django day2-day6
注册模型类 需要在和根目录同名下的admin中写入 需要导包将models中的模型类导入 from myapp.models import 模型类 admin.site.register(模型类)在运行框中创建超级用户python mange.py createsuperuser创建用户名输入自己的邮箱(可以不输入)创建自己的密码回车创建如果密码的数量刷题Day6-二叉树(1)
热热身,先来几道基础题 144. 二叉树的前序遍历 145. 二叉树的后序遍历 94. 二叉树的中序遍历 三种最基础的二叉树的题目,递归解决 除此之外,所有递归可以解决的问题,栈都可以解决。用栈再重新解决一遍这三个问题. 前序遍历的栈解决很简单,右左中放进栈中,提取出来的结果就是中左右 后序python基础知识-day6(函数知识)
1、函数的特点 函数式的编程范式 面向对象的编程范式 所谓函数,就是把重复的代码单独的分离出来,放在一个公共的地方,以后可以一只调用,这样就可以解决多次重复来编写。 2、函数的定义 1 def functionname(形式参数): 3、参数介绍 1)形式参数:在函数定义的时候,括号里边的参数叫做形式python 基础知识-day6(内置函数)
1、sorted():用于字典的排序 dict1={"name":"cch","age":"3","sex":"girl","height":"1.65"} #按key排序 data1=dict(sorted(dict1.items(),key=lambda item:item[0])) print(data1) #按value排序 data2=java每日一练--day6
二维数组误区 int[][] array= new int[3][]; int[][] array1= new int[][2]; 以上两种个数组创建可行吗 如果你是以行列矩阵的方式考虑,为什么有行不能有列,就错了 int [3][2]看成二叉树,三个子节点下有两个叶子节点,没有树杈哪来叶子 后面空着就空着,前三个就当作空引用算法day6---找出数组出现一次的数
public static void main(String[] args) { int []arr={2,2,2,9,7,7,7,3,3,3,6,6,6,0,0,0}; int len=arr.length; char[][]kRadix=new char[len][]; int k=3; int maxLen=0; for (int i = 0; i < len; i++) { kRadix[i]=new StringBuilder(IntegeDay6_TouchEvent
目录1.输入事件简化表格:2.实例程序touch.h文件touch.c文件main.c文件分析: 1.输入事件 输入设备(键盘,鼠标,触摸屏,游戏手柄.....),都属于输入的子系统 特点 : 你不知道他什么时候输入,当我们输入的时候,我们称之为输入事件 触摸屏对GEC6818的一个文件 : /dev/input/event0 struct input_二刷SSM-Day6
day6 Spring Web 集成 应用上下文对象一启动服务器就创建,创建好的应用上下文对象放到application域中【算法day6】哈希表、有序表、链表(反转单链表)
哈希表的简单介绍 1)哈希表在使用层面上可以理解为一种集合结构 2)如果只有key,没有伴随数据value,可以使用HashSet结构(C++中叫UnOrderedSet) 3)如果既有key,又有伴随数据value,可以使用HashMap结构(C++中叫UnOrderedMap) 4)有无伴随数据,是HashMap和HashSet唯一的区别,底层的实际结构是一回溯day6
51. N 皇后 class Solution { private List<List<String>> res; //存第i行放置位置 private int[] place; public List<List<String>> solveNQueens(int n) { res = new ArrayList<>(); place = new int[n]; //Day6
package struct;import com.sun.xml.internal.ws.api.streaming.XMLStreamWriterFactory;public class SwitchDemo1 { public static void main(String[] args){ // char grade='B'; switch(grade){ case'A':九日集训day6【刷题】【九日集训】
前言 今天是周六,也是九日集训第六天,加油!下午摆烂了,Day6课后总结
目录1.while+else2.死循环与while的嵌套3.for循环4.rang关键字5.for循环补充6.数据类型的内置方法 1.while+else while … else 在循环条件为 false 时执行 else 语句块.但前提是当while没有被关键字break主动结束的情况下;正常结束循环体代码之后会执行else的子代码。 语法机构学习数据结构day6
双端队列 只允许从两端插入、两端删除的线性表 队列的变种 输入受限的双端队列:只允许从一端插入、两端删除的线性表 输出受限的双端队列:只允许从两端插入、一端删除的线性表 考点:判断输出序列合法性 栈的应用–括号匹配 最后出现的左括号最先被匹配(LIFO):可用“栈”实现该特性day6-列表作业
1. 基础题 已知一个数字列表,打印列表中所有的奇数 list1 = [1,2,3,4,5] for x in list1: if x %2 != 0: print(x) 已知一个数字列表,打印列表中所有能被能被3整除但是不能被2整除的数 nums = [23, 45, 78, 90, 8, 21] for x in nums: if x % 3 == 0 and x总结day6-day7
总结day6-day7 认识列表 # 非容器 - 一个变量只能保存一个数据(只有一个格子的盒子 # 容器 - 一个变量可以同时保存多个数据(有多个格子的盒子) 什么是列表(list) 列表是容器型数据类型(一个列表可以同时保存多个数据); 将[]作为容器,里面多个元素用逗号隔开; [元素1,元素2,元素3,...]day6 - 日志和作业
day6 容器:list(列表) 方法: sum():len():max():求列表和求列表项数求列表最大项enumerate():append(元素).insert(下标,元素)列举增增del 列表 [下标]列表.remove(元数)pop删删取出列表[下标]=新元素改 什么是列表(list) 非容器 - 一个变量只能保存一个数据(只有一个格子的盒子) 容day6-学习总结与作业
day6学习总结 容器型数据类型: 容器型数据类型:一个变量可以同时保存多个数据(可以理解为有多个格子的盒子)非容器型数据类型:一个变量只能保存一个数据(只有一个格子的盒子) 列表 类型名(list) 解释:列表是容器型数据类型(一个列表可以同时保存多个数据);将[]作为容